Bitter Creek Site 15 Reservoir
Bitter Creek Site 15 Reservoir is a reservoir in Grady, Oklahoma. Bitter Creek Site 15 Reservoir is situated nearby to the hamlet Middleberg, as well as near the neighborhood Tanglewood Hollow.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Blanchard is a city in the McClain and Grady counties in the U.S. state of Oklahoma. The population was 8,879 at the 2020 census, and an estimated 9,663 in 2023. Blanchard is situated 6 miles northeast of Bitter Creek Site 15 Reservoir.
